Take a look at some more kind from the mid-west. MR member Skunk Meister sent in this review recently of some Northern Colorado Diesel. I wonder if there is a Southern Colorado Diesel?

Submitted By: Skunk Meister (Member)
Name: Northern Colorado Diesel
From: Medical Cannabis of the Rockies
Grade: B
Type: Hybrid
Price: $50/8th
Looks: Dark & light green plant, covered with trichs like it was rolled in sugar. Mildly dense buds.
Smell: Mellow aroma. Kind of a pine/lemon smell with a touch of earthiness. Not the smell I have read about, no complaints though.
Taste: The taste follows the smell very closely, it’s kind of odd.
Buzz Type: Typical heavy sativa. Has an initial indica hit as far as strength then mellows out after a few minutes. Also a kind of smoke that makes you want to giggle a lot.
Buzz Length: Long. 2-3 hours depending on the amount consumed. 3 hits from a pipe and you are looking at about a 3 hour high.
Overall: I am happy overall with Northern Colorado Diesel. Even though it’s a sativa/indica hybrid, indica seems to be a little more apparent, initially. Since this hits so hard it is something I would prefer to smoke at night or late in the day. –Skunk Meister
